OKLAHOMA CITY (KSWO) – The Oklahoma Lottery Fee is hoping to get a makeover with legislative approval.
Attributable to an evolving playing and gaming panorama, the fee needs to finally create an “iLottery” platform.
They need to promote tickets on-line as 11 different states do. It’s nonetheless not clear if The Lottery Fee will approve.
Organizations that assist folks with playing habit are vying to make certain there’s a wellness program included within the new system.
Reportedly greater than 6% of Oklahomans have a playing dysfunction.
